Seaford is a town of 22,862 in the parish at the 2011 census, at a density of 3,613 per square kilometre — dense for the coast. It sits east of Newhaven and west of Eastbourne, on the A259.
It was a medieval Cinque Port, included under the Limb of Hastings, and was repeatedly attacked by French forces between 1350 and 1550. Rather more relevant to a clearance is what happened in the twentieth century: many of the independent preparatory schools closed after the 1960s and their land was built over with new housing estates.
That leaves a genuinely mixed stock — older seafront and town-centre property alongside later estates on former school grounds — and the two are different jobs. The estates give driveways and room to work; the older streets mean street parking and tighter stairs. The road name is more useful to us than the postcode.
Seaford is now largely a dormitory town serving larger centres, and the coast from here to Beachy Head is a Site of Special Scientific Interest. Properties towards Seaford Head sit on rising ground with limited turning space, so it is worth flagging the approach when you enquire.
